By Badru Senabulya
There is always a Ugandan quoting a verse from one of the holy books or reminding you that today is Friday....Jummah and it hit me....if only we loved the country as much as we love these foreign religions, there would be progress!! But then again, I am reminded that we are only taught to cram and not think for self.....if I do my 5 prayers a day or go to church on Sunday, I can be as immoral the rest of the time....as it is not God's time! Sad but true!! I see Europeans, no matter what, country comes first!!!! We are destroying Uganda with corruption and all other ills because we dream of a promised place in a galaxy far far away....yet, if u think about it, these people that brought u these religions....how many of them really will want to share their heaven with you African??! Most Norwegians I know do not believe in God, let alone religion....in my discussions with these friends I came to a conclusion that they do believe in their ancestors! A Norwegian will say: in 450 B.C we did not have potatoes we survived on yams. (Not factual....just an example). Notice the use of WE like the fella was there at the time which connects him to the land of his forefathers and encourages him to make the country better for future generations as was done for him. On the other hand a Mugandan will say: the Baganda were gatherers but THEY did some hunting too!! That is detachment!! I am saying, while others are holding onto their history, cultural norms and thereby putting their country first, we are busy being more "religious" than the people that brought us their cultures!! Tulabye ffe abaana ba Kintu!
